| Description: |
| This weekend workshop is open to all who are interested in tapping their muse through any form of creative endeavour. As we explore through painting, clay sculpture and discussion the unique narratives of our lives, we begin to see more clearly who we are, and why we are here. With both playfulness and focused attention we delve into our art, and find that the ongoing and repeating themes that have always been part of our lives can reveal themselves as the source of rich and complex inspiration. The deep well of our own biography becomes the source of our truest creativity and nourishment as we journey together through this weekend with two artists whose lives have been dedicated to exploring the world of Art, Creativity and Biography. By both learning how to better know ourselves while opening in sensitivity to others, we develop a new empathy, which allows us to move into social interaction and community in fresh and innovative ways. Whether you are a writer, painter, sculptor, musician, or simply someone hoping to better understand your true nature, this is the weekend that will help unlock and reveal the potential that we all hold to tap our deepest source of creativity, our own biography. |

Instructor Bio(s):
|
|
| Regine Kurek |
|
|
|
| Regine Kurek holds a degree in anthroposophical Art Therapy from the Kunststudientstatte, Ottersberg, Germany, and a diploma in Biographical Counselling from the Goetheanum, Switzerland. She has worked for many years as an artist, therapist, and adult educator in Canada, United States, and Europe. In 1989, she established Arscura, School for the Development of Art in the Healing and Social Fields in Toronto where she remains as acting director. From 1995 -1997, Regine was one of the carrying teachers in the final year of the diploma program at the Tobias School of Art, England and is now a coordinator of its international network for the research of art in the healing and social fields. |
| Jef Saunders |
|
|
|
| Jef Saunders offers biography counselling for individuals and couples, using art and art therapy in private practice and with Pegasus Therapeutics. A graduate of both the Arscura Art for Life and Biography counselling programs he has 25 years experience both in the psychodynamic and anthroposophical fields. As a co-director of Arscura he carries a particular responsibility for the Core Studies program parts, in which he also teaches. |
